Output ab7954070f1fc77dc3d39a4a2eb193b6f2e030835a04abc79ab5831f228bca5d:1

value
624539383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04ffd4b5665c6ae7ab1ec15f2dfc97a4bd963df0 OP_EQUALVERIFY OP_CHECKSIG
address
1TSBD9P4KSHnpFrpcMsUqfMnXLDzxoQK3
transaction
ab7954070f1fc77dc3d39a4a2eb193b6f2e030835a04abc79ab5831f228bca5d
spent
true